a A II Short Answer Questions 1 Define the term chemical reaction A chemical reaction is a process involving the rearrangement of atoms and molecules resulting in the formation of new substances with different chemical properties 2 Explain the difference between a physical change and a chemical change A physical change alters the form or appearance of a substance but does not change its chemical composition Examples include melting ice cutting paper or boiling water In contrast a chemical change results in the formation of new substances with different chemical properties Examples include burning wood rusting iron or cooking an egg 3 What are the four main types of chemical reactions Give an example of each The four main types of chemical reactions are Combination Two or more reactants combine to form a single product Example 2Na Cl 2NaCl Decomposition A single reactant breaks down into two or more products Example 2HO 2H O Single Replacement One element replaces another in a compound Example Zn CuSO ZnSO Cu Double Replacement Two compounds exchange ions to form new compounds Example AgNO NaCl AgCl NaNO 3 4 What is the difference between a strong electrolyte and a weak electrolyte A strong electrolyte fully dissociates into ions when dissolved in water conducting electricity effectively Examples include strong acids HCl HNO HSO strong bases NaOH KOH and soluble salts NaCl KBr A weak electrolyte only partially dissociates into ions in solution resulting in weaker conductivity Examples include weak acids CHCOOH weak bases NH and sparingly soluble salts AgCl 5 What is the meaning of the term limiting reactant The limiting reactant is the reactant that is completely consumed first in a chemical reaction This reactant limits the amount of product that can be Molarity 0335 mol 0500 L 0670 M Answer The molarity of the solution is 0670 M IV Critical Thinking Questions 1 Explain why a chemical reaction may not proceed to completion even though there are sufficient amounts of reactants present A chemical reaction may not reach completion due to factors such as Reversibility Some reactions are reversible meaning that the products can react to reform the reactants This creates an equilibrium where both forward and reverse reactions occur preventing complete consumption of reactants Reaction conditions Temperature pressure and the presence of catalysts can significantly affect the rate and extent of a reaction Side reactions Unwanted reactions may occur simultaneously consuming reactants and preventing the main reaction from going to completion Equilibrium limitations Chemical reactions reach a state of equilibrium where the rates of the forward and reverse reactions are equal At equilibrium there is a finite amount of reactants and products present even if the reaction is theoretically capable of going to completion 2 Why is it important to balance chemical equations Balancing chemical equations is crucial because Law of conservation of mass It ensures that the number of atoms of each element on the reactant side equals the number on the product side upholding the principle of conservation of mass Accurate stoichiometry Balanced equations provide the correct mole ratios between reactants and products allowing for accurate calculations of reactant quantities and product yields Predicting reaction outcomes Balanced equations allow for predicting the products of a reaction and the relative amounts of each product formed 5 3 Describe how a chemical reaction can be classified as either exothermic or endothermic A chemical reaction is classified as exothermic if it releases heat energy into the surroundings This results in an increase in the temperature of the surroundings An endothermic reaction absorbs heat energy from the surroundings leading to a decrease in the temperature of the surroundings Exothermic Products have lower energy than reactants releasing heat energy Endothermic
